On a result by Baillon, Bruck, and Reich
Abstract
It is well known that the iterates of an averaged nonexpansive mapping may only converge weakly to fixed point. A celebrated result by Baillon, Bruck, and Reich from 1978 yields strong convergence in the presence of linearity. In this paper, we extend this result to allow for flexible relaxation parameters. Examples are also provided to illustrate the results.
